首先,交换机的主要功能是连接多个以太网物理段,以隔离冲突域。这意味着,当多个设备连接到交换机时,它们可以同时通信而不会相互干扰,因为交换机能够为每个设备提供独立的通信通道。以下是交换机的几个核心作用:
- 连接多个以太网物理段,有效隔离冲突域,提高网络效率。 - 对以太网帧进行高速且透明的交换转发,确保数据传输的稳定性和快速性。 - 自动学习和维护MAC地址信息,为数据帧的转发提供准确依据。
交换机工作在OSI模型的第二层,即数据链路层。在这一层,它的主要任务是寻址和转发,这里的寻址是指MAC地址的寻址。每个交换机内部都有一张MAC地址表,这张表记录了连接到交换机的所有设备的MAC地址及其对应的端口。交换机通过学习这些地址,实现数据帧的准确转发。
需要注意的是,交换机的寻址和转发是基于MAC地址的,这与上周我们讨论的路由器有所不同。路由器主要工作在第三层,即网络层,它的寻址是基于ip地址的。
接下来,探讨交换机的特点:
- 交换机主要在OSI模型的物理层和数据链路层工作,负责将物理信号转换为数据帧,并在网络设备间进行传输。 - 它提供以太网间的透明桥接和交换,使得不同网络设备能够无缝连接和通信。 - 交换机根据链路层的MAC地址,将以太网数据帧在端口间进行智能转发。这种转发机制不仅提高了网络的传输速度,还优化了网络的结构和性能。
除了上述基本功能,交换机还具有以下优势:
- 能够处理大量的网络数据,支持多种网络协议,满足不同网络环境的需求。 - 支持VLAN(虚拟局域网)功能,通过划分虚拟网络,增强网络的安全性和管理性。 - 提供端口镜像、流量监控等功能,便于网络管理员进行网络监控和故障排查。
总之,交换机以其独特的功能和特点,在现代网络通信中扮演着极其重要的角色。它不仅提高了网络的传输效率,还确保了网络的安全性和可靠性。通过深入理解交换机的工作原理和特性,我们能够更好地管理和优化网络环境,为用户提供更加稳定和高效的网络服务。
交换机工作原理
1、交换机的作用:
连接多个以太网物理段,隔离冲突域
对以太网帧进行高速而透明的交换转发
自行学习和维护MAC地址信息
交换机工作在二层,可以用来隔离冲突域,在OSI参考模型中,二层的作用是寻址,这边寻址指的是MAC地址,而交换机就是对MAC地址进行转发,在每个交换机中,都有一张MAC地址表,这个表是交换机自动学习的。
所以,总得来说交换机的作用是寻址和转发,这边需要注意的是寻址和转发都是MAC地址,需要跟上周分享的路由器区分开来,路由器寻址寻的是IP地址,而交换机是MAC地址。
2、交换机的特点:
主要工作在OSI模型的物理层、数据链路层
提供以太网间的透明桥接和交换
依据链路层的MAC地址,将以太网数据帧在端口间进行转发
交换机工作原理详解(附原理图) - 知乎